Quick heads-up on Pinwheel UI versioning: we cut a minor release every sprint, and anything touching component props needs a changeset file in the PR. No changeset, no merge — the bot will nag you. Majors are rare and go through the design council first. The full policy, with examples of what counts as breaking, lives on the internal page below.

wiki page, bahip-yahip: https://grafana.qirvanlabs.corp/browse/display/projects/cc3a1b9dbfc9

Q: How do we vendor third-party fonts into the Lintwell design system?

A: Copy licensed font files into the fonts-vendored directory, record the license in VENDOR_NOTES, and pin the checksum in the Marrow manifest. Never fetch fonts at build time. The vendored archive is encrypted at rest; to decrypt it locally, use the recovery passphrase shown below.

vault phrase of kajef-tafog = wenox-briix

Subject: Dispatcher cut-over — done

Hey all — the cut-over from the old round-robin assigner to the new Wrenfield driver-assignment heuristic finished Tuesday night. Pickup latency dropped about 12% and reassignment churn is way down. A few edge cases around airport queues remain; tickets filed. For anyone poking at the rollout, the heuristic is now running with the following settings.

config for hawip-bahop:
[fendor]
host = fendor.paliqworks.corp
user = fendor_svc
database = fendor_prod

Key ceremony checklist — Item 12 (Pinegate Digest). Before rotating signing keys, pause the batch email digest scheduler so no digests are signed mid-rotation. Confirm the scheduler queue on the Marrowdale host reads zero pending jobs. After new keys activate, resume scheduling and spot-check one digest signature. Support: resuming the scheduler from a cold pause requires unlocking its state store, which prompts for this recovery passphrase:

recovery phrase for fajeg-kawep: druix-gorius-briax-ulaeth-fraox-lammir-pelox-jormir-pelwyn-julir